At its core, the associative property is a rule that states when we add or multiply numbers, the grouping of numbers does not change the result. This property is often expressed as (a + b) + c = a + (b + c), where a, b, and c are numbers. In simpler terms, it means that the order in which we add or multiply numbers does not affect the final answer. For example, 2 + (3 + 4) = (2 + 3) + 4 = 9.
